Royal Caribbean postpones its cruise after crew members tested positive for Covid-19
Royal Caribbean International will delay the inaugural sailing of its Odyssey of the Seas cruise ship by nearly a month after eight crew members tested positive for Covid-19, the cruise line’s CEO said late Tuesday, the latest setback to befall Royal Caribbean and the cruise industry as sailings resume in the U.S. this summer for the first time since the pandemic began....
